Association of Church Accountants and Treasurers

The Diocese of Ely is pleased to be able to offer all Parish, Deanery and BMO treasurers in the Diocese free membership of the Association of Church Accountants and Treasurers (ACAT).

If you are a Parish, Deanery or BMO treasurer, you can request log-in details from the Diocesan Finance department in order to access the online resources available from ACAT. There you will find the online ACAT Handbook, latest ACAT Newsletter, Treasurers’ Guidelines, details of training courses and conferences and access to the Members’ Advice Line.

More about ACAT

ACAT is the national support charity for Treasurers of Christian Churches. Active across the UK they support over 17,500 Church Treasurers. Click here to visit their website.

Their aim is to advance the Christian religion through the promotion of the efficiency and effectiveness of Christian Churches and Organisations by the provision to its members of advice, training and information on accounting, financial, legal and other related issues.

ACAT offer useful training courses for Treasurers and the Diocese will also be arranging some bespoke training for its Treasurers through ACAT on an ongoing basis.
